Pecq (French pronunciation: [pɛk]; Picard: Pècq; Walloon: Pêk) is a municipality of Wallonia located in the province of Hainaut, Belgium.
The municipality consists of the following districts: Esquelmes, Hérinnes, Obigies, Pecq, and Warcoing.
